Publicatiedatum : 31/03/2025

Opleiding : Oracle SQL, gevorderd

Praktijkcursus - 2d - 14u00 - Ref. OSP
Prijs : 1360 € V.B.

Oracle SQL, gevorderd




Ce cours pratique étudie les techniques avancées du SQL d’Oracle qui ne cesse d'évoluer. La description de fonctions récentes est détaillée (jusqu’à la version 23ai). La manipulation des données semi-structurées et des données non structurées est aussi abordée (XML, JSON, LOB et BFILE).


INTER
INTRA
OP MAAT

Praktijkcursus ter plaatse of via klasverband op afstand
Disponible en anglais, à la demande

Ref. OSP
  2d - 14u00
1360 € V.B.




Ce cours pratique étudie les techniques avancées du SQL d’Oracle qui ne cesse d'évoluer. La description de fonctions récentes est détaillée (jusqu’à la version 23ai). La manipulation des données semi-structurées et des données non structurées est aussi abordée (XML, JSON, LOB et BFILE).


Pedagogische doelstellingen
Aan het einde van de training is de deelnemer in staat om:
SQL-functies en -technieken exploiteren voor versies 11g tot 23ai
XML- en JSON-documenten beheren
Query's schrijven met geavanceerde functies
Omgaan met LOB's (CLOB en BFILE)

Doelgroep
Iedereen die indirect betrokken is bij het uitvoeren van geavanceerde SQL-queries (ontwikkelaars, DBA's, projectmanagers).

Voorafgaande vereisten
Goede kennis van de basisbeginselen van SQL of kennis die gelijkwaardig is aan die van de cursus "Oracle SQL" (ref. OSL). Vereiste ervaring.

Opleidingsprogramma

1
Inleiding

  • De verschillende versies van Oracle.
  • SQL-normen.
  • Integriteit (uniekheid, referentialiteit, consistentie), gebruiksbeginselen en goede praktijken.
  • Nieuw in SQL.
  • Documentatie en webografie.
Praktisch werk
Tabellen met referentiële integriteit maken. Constraints toevoegen en verwijderen.

2
SQL herinneringen

  • Parametrische query's.
  • SQL scalaire functies.
  • Joins en subqueries.
  • Set operators.
  • Groeperingsfuncties (ROLLUP, CUBE, GROUPING).
  • Analytische en rangfuncties (OVER).
  • CTE (MET).
Praktisch werk
Reprise en main du SQL interactif, manipulations de fonctions.

3
Complexe functies

  • Aggregaties met LISTAGG.
  • Reguliere expressies (REGEXP_LIKE, REGEXP_REPLACE...).
  • Nieuwe ANSI-verbindingen (LATERAAL en KOPPELING).
  • Transposities (PIVOT en UNPIVOT).
  • Geldigheid in de tijd (PERIOD FOR).
Praktisch werk
Query's schrijven met de gepresenteerde functies.

4
Semigestructureerde en ongestructureerde gegevens

  • Objectfunctionaliteit (types, NESTED TABLE en VARRAY verzamelingen).
  • XML-extractie en functies voor het genereren van inhoud.
  • Functies voor JSON-extractie en het genereren van inhoud.
  • LOB-beheer (CLOB en BFILE).
Praktisch werk
XML- en JSON-documenten verwerken. Een foto toevoegen aan een tabel, een CV toevoegen aan een tabel.

5
Supplementen

  • Onzichtbare, identiteits- en virtuele kolommen
  • Hiërarchische en recursieve queries
  • Tijdelijke tabellen.
  • Externe tabellen.
Praktisch werk
Enkele van de gepresenteerde concepten hanteren.


Feedback van klanten
4 / 5
De feedback van klanten is afkomstig van eindevaluaties na de opleiding. De score wordt berekend op basis van alle evaluaties die minder dan 12 maanden oud zijn. Alleen die met een tekstcommentaar worden weergegeven.
AYMERIC G.
16/10/25
5 / 5

Erg interessant, met dingen waarvan ik denk dat ze erg nuttig zullen zijn voor mijn werk.
CÉCILE R.
16/10/25
4 / 5

Ik heb een paar basisfuncties doorgenomen, maar ik heb nog steeds veel geleerd. Ondanks de vele oefeningen vond ik dat het nogal top-down was: het had interessanter kunnen zijn om de cursisten er meer bij te betrekken, om ze een handje te helpen bij het invullen van de queries.
JULIEN C.
16/10/25
5 / 5

Heel interessant, nu moet je oefenen om dit dichte programma te assimileren.



Data en plaats
Selecteer uw locatie of kies voor de les op afstand en kies vervolgens uw datum.
Klas op afstand

Dernières places
Date garantie en présentiel ou à distance
Session garantie

KLAS OP AFSTAND
2026 : 2 apr., 22 juni, 5 okt., 14 dec.

PARIS LA DÉFENSE
2026 : 2 apr., 22 juni, 5 okt., 14 dec.